Methodology & Assumptions
This calculator reverse-engineers your revenue goal into specific operational requirements by modeling the entire customer acquisition funnel. It accounts for referral multiplier effects (referred customers generate 80% as many referrals as paid customers), seasonal demand fluctuations typical in the window/door industry, and the real-world relationship between lead volume and close rate degradation.
Assumptions:
- Referral customers generate referrals at 80% the rate of paid customers
- Seasonal multipliers reflect typical regional demand patterns for window/door installations
- Close rates remain stable as lead volume increases (requires proper staffing)
- Average job values remain consistent throughout the year
- Marketing budget percentages are sustainable long-term
Limitations:
- Does not account for economic downturns or major market disruptions
- Assumes consistent lead quality across all acquisition channels
- Seasonal factors are generalized and may not reflect specific regional variations
